Tetrahydrozoline on Lux 5µm Cellulose-1 in NP
LC Conditions
Column
Lux 5 µm Cellulose-1, LC Column 250 x 4.6 mm, Ea
Brand
Lux
Part No
00G-4459-E0
Phase Name
Cellulose-1
Elution Type
Isocratic
Mobile Phase
A: Hexane / EtOH (85:15) Formic acid (0.1%)
Gradient Profile
Step No.
Time(min)
%A
%B
1
0
100
0
Flow Rate
1.00 mL/min
Temperature
22°C
Detection
UV-Vis Abs.-Variable Wave.(UV) @ (22°C)
